Understanding Gold IRAs
A Gold IRA is a kind of self-directed Individual Retirement Account that allows buyers to hold physical gold, in addition to different treasured metals like silver, platinum, and palladium, as a part of their retirement portfolio. In contrast to conventional IRAs, which typically include stocks, bonds, and mutual funds, Gold IRAs offer a unique opportunity to put money into tangible assets which have historically maintained their worth, particularly during financial downturns.
The benefits of Gold IRAs
Hedge In opposition to Inflation: One of the first causes investors consider Gold IRAs is to guard their financial savings from inflation. Gold has long been considered a secure haven asset that tends to retain its value when fiat currencies decline. As inflation erodes buying power, gold usually appreciates, making it a dependable store of worth.
Portfolio Diversification: Including gold in a retirement portfolio can improve diversification. Traditional property like stocks and bonds will be volatile, whereas gold typically behaves otherwise, offering a buffer against market fluctuations. This diversification can result in a extra stable total investment strategy.
Tax Benefits: Like traditional IRAs, Gold IRAs offer tax-deferred development. Which means that any beneficial properties made from the funding in gold will not be taxed until the funds are withdrawn, allowing for potentially greater accumulation over time. Moreover, if managed accurately, withdrawals throughout retirement might be taxed at a lower rate.
Tangible Asset: Unlike stocks or bonds, gold is a physical asset that investors can hold. This tangibility can provide peace of mind, especially throughout instances of financial uncertainty. Buyers can take comfort in knowing they own a physical commodity that has intrinsic worth.
World Demand: Gold is a globally recognized asset with consistent demand across various sectors, including jewellery, technology, and investment. This common appeal may help stabilize its worth over time, making it a dependable addition to any retirement plan.
Risks and Considerations
While there are numerous advantages to investing in a Gold IRA, potential investors must also bear in mind of the associated dangers and issues.
Market Volatility: Though gold is often seen as a safe haven, its worth can still be volatile. Components corresponding to geopolitical events, modifications in curiosity rates, and shifts in supply and demand can affect gold costs, resulting in potential quick-term losses.
Storage and Insurance coverage Prices: Holding physical gold requires safe storage, which may incur additional costs. Buyers must either pay for secure storage services or be sure that they have enough house security measures in place. Moreover, insuring the gold against theft or injury can add to the general expenses.
Limited Development Potential: Unlike stocks and actual estate, gold does not generate earnings or dividends. Whereas it may recognize in worth, it does not provide the same development potential as different investments. Buyers should consider their total investment technique and how gold suits into their lengthy-term goals.
Regulatory Considerations: Gold IRAs are topic to particular IRS regulations, including the kind of gold that may be held within the account. Only certain coins and bullion that meet purity standards are eligible. It is essential for investors to work with a reputable custodian who understands these rules to keep away from potential penalties.
Charges and Expenses: Organising and sustaining a Gold IRA can contain various fees, including setup fees, annual maintenance charges, and transaction charges. Investors ought to fastidiously evaluation the fee construction of their chosen custodian to ensure that they understand the prices associated with their investment.
Easy methods to Arrange a Gold IRA
Organising a Gold IRA includes a number of key steps:
Choose a Custodian: Step one is to pick a reputable custodian who focuses on Gold IRAs. This custodian will assist handle the account, guarantee compliance with IRS laws, and facilitate the purchase of gold.
Fund the Account: Buyers can fund their Gold IRA by way of numerous means, together with rolling over funds from an existing retirement account or making direct contributions. It's essential to know the tax implications of those transactions.
Select Gold Investments: Once the account is funded, traders can select the specific gold merchandise they want to purchase. This might embody gold coins, bars, or bullion that meet IRS requirements.
Storage: The physical gold have to be stored in an accredited depository. The custodian will usually assist in arranging secure storage to make sure the gold is protected.
Monitor and Adjust: Regularly reviewing the efficiency of the Gold IRA is important. Buyers ought to keep knowledgeable about market trends and be ready to regulate their strategy as needed.
